一、出現的問題 由於業務需要,項目中配置了2個數據庫的數據源. 可是執行的時候,總是出現第二個數據源使用的mapper報錯. 理論上是應該訪問 db_2.table 卻總是提示 db_1.table 不存在. 使用的數據鏈接池為 Proxool 二、解決的辦法 1.兩個數據源 ...
作為一名Sping初學者,今天第一次配置Spring數據源就遇到好幾個坑人的地方,記錄下來做個備忘。 . 向數據庫發送請求后一直都在報這個,其實這個問題早在學習jdbc時就遇到了,只需要在jdbc的URL后面加上useUnicode true amp characterEncoding utf amp useSSL false即可 . 原來的jdbc驅動是com.mysql.jdbc.Driver ...
2017-11-27 22:06 0 5410 推薦指數:
一、出現的問題 由於業務需要,項目中配置了2個數據庫的數據源. 可是執行的時候,總是出現第二個數據源使用的mapper報錯. 理論上是應該訪問 db_2.table 卻總是提示 db_1.table 不存在. 使用的數據鏈接池為 Proxool 二、解決的辦法 1.兩個數據源 ...
配置一個數據源 Spring在第三方依賴包中包含了兩個數據源的實現類包,其一是Apache的DBCP,其二是 C3P0。可以在Spring配置文件中利用這兩者中任何一個配置數據源。 DBCP數據源 DBCP類包位於 /lib/jakarta-commons ...
通過上一節 Spring 數據源配置一: 單一數據源 我們了解單一數據源的配置, 這里我們繼續多個數據源的配置 如下(applicationContent.xml 內容) 一: Spring 配置: 以上配置,分別設置了兩個數據(mysql, sql ...
<?xml version="1.0" encoding="UTF-8"?> <beans xmlns="http://www.springframework.org/schema/ ...
配置文件: 訪問:http://localhost:port/domain/druid/login.html 進行登錄訪問。 可以看出,是使用了連接池的。 ...
干脆把MySQL的數據源配置也一起放這里,以備不時之需。 MySQL的驅動包可以從這里 http://pan.baidu.com/s/1d02aZ 下載。 以下粗體部分是需要你根據實際情況調整的。 <bean id="remotePosDataSource ...
Spring Framework 為 SQL 數據庫提供了廣泛的支持。從直接使用 JdbcTemplate 進行 JDBC 訪問到完全的對象關系映射(object relational mapping)技術,比如 Hibernate。Spring Data 提供了更多級別的功能,直接從接口創建 ...
環境背景 這里以配置兩個mysql數據庫為展示用例。持久層使用mybatis實現。兩個連接分別使用不同的連接池 druid 和 hikari 相關知識 這里介紹了一些相關的知識點,清楚后可以跳過 mybatis和mybatis-spring-boot-starter的關系 在pom依賴 ...